MATLAB自动执行电路实验脚本-ECE2100学习助手

需积分: 8 0 下载量 89 浏览量 更新于2024-11-23 收藏 41KB ZIP 举报
资源摘要信息:"matlab分时代码-circuits:康奈尔ECE2100,2013年秋季" 知识点一:MATLAB编程基础与应用 MATLAB(矩阵实验室)是一种高级数学计算语言及交互式环境,广泛应用于工程计算、数据分析、算法开发等领域。本资源中提及的“matlab分时代码”可能涉及在MATLAB环境下,根据时间控制执行不同任务的编程实践。这些代码能够自动化执行重复性高的任务,从而提高效率和准确性。 知识点二:康奈尔大学ECE2100课程内容 ECE2100是康奈尔大学电子与计算机工程系(ECE)的课程之一,从描述来看,该课程涉及电路理论和实验。课程内容可能包括直流与交流电路分析、电路定律、电路元件特性、信号处理基础等。该课程在技术上具有一定的难度,对学生的理论知识和实验技能都有较高要求。 知识点三:MATLAB脚本与函数 本资源包含可执行的MATLAB脚本和不可执行的通用函数,这些脚本和函数用于自动化完成一些特定任务。例如,通过编写特定的脚本,可以自动读取和解析特定格式(如LabViewer)的数据文件,这在处理实验数据时尤其有用。而通用函数,如niceplot系列,可能包含各种绘图命令,能够生成格式化良好、美观的图形,使用户无需手动设置各种绘图参数。 知识点四:niceplot函数系列 niceplot系列函数是一组专门用于创建高质量图形的MATLAB绘图工具。这些函数简化了绘图过程,使得用户能够更快速地绘制和展示数据,而无需进行繁琐的绘图细节设置,如轴线、网格线的开启和颜色设置等。 知识点五:elab函数 elab是一个用于生成MATLAB代码的函数,它能够读取和解析LabViewer格式的数据文件。LabViewer格式是一种特定的数据文件格式,可能用于存储实验数据。通过使用elab函数,用户可以避免手动处理数据文件的复杂性,节省时间用于数据分析和理解。 知识点六:makelab脚本与Makefile makelab是一个简单的bash脚本,用于创建实验室工作所需的目录结构,并生成一个基础的Makefile文件。Makefile是自动化构建软件的工具,它可以记录和描述文件之间的依赖关系,自动执行诸如编译、运行和清理等任务。在实验室环境中,Makefile可以帮助学生快速生成图表或清理项目。 知识点七:资源安装指南 描述中提到了为了使用niceplot功能,需要进行特定的安装操作。这意味着用户需要将相关的函数和脚本添加到MATLAB的搜索路径中,以便能够调用和使用这些工具。 知识点八:系统开源 标签中提到的“系统开源”可能意味着本资源以及相关的工具、函数和脚本是开源的,可自由获取和修改。这为使用者提供了学习、修改和扩展源代码的可能性,也为合作开发和共享改进提供了平台。 知识点九:文件压缩包内容 标题中提到的“circuits-master”可能表示该资源是一个名为“circuits”的代码仓库的主版本(master分支)。文件压缩包可能包含了整个项目文件夹的内容,用户需要解压并按照说明进行安装和使用。